Compulsory Subjects for Computer Science

Regardless of the institution, certain subjects are mandatory for all candidates applying for computer science programs. These compulsory subjects provide essential skills in mathematics and English communication, which are critical for understanding programming, algorithms, and computational logic. The main compulsory subjects include

  • English Language Proficiency in English is required for comprehension, communication, and technical writing in computer science.
  • Mathematics A strong foundation in mathematics is essential because computer science heavily relies on logic, algorithms, and quantitative analysis.

Recommended Elective Subjects

In addition to the compulsory subjects, students are usually required to select two or three elective subjects that are relevant to computer science. These electives are intended to provide a broader understanding of scientific principles and technical skills. Recommended elective subjects include

  • Physics Physics develops analytical and problem-solving skills, which are beneficial for computer hardware, electronics, and computational theory.
  • Further Mathematics Optional but highly recommended, further mathematics strengthens your understanding of advanced mathematical concepts used in algorithms and data structures.
  • Economics or Geography Some institutions accept these as electives; they help develop logical reasoning and analytical skills, although science-based electives are preferred.

Common JAMB Subject Combinations for Computer Science

While specific requirements may vary between institutions, the following subject combinations are commonly recommended for computer science aspirants

  • English Language, Mathematics, Physics, Chemistry
  • English Language, Mathematics, Physics, Further Mathematics
  • English Language, Mathematics, Physics, Economics (where accepted)
  • English Language, Mathematics, Physics, Geography (institution-specific)

These combinations ensure that students have the necessary analytical and problem-solving skills, as well as a strong grasp of mathematical concepts, which are crucial in computer science studies.
